EDITORS COMMENTS
This print from Mary Evans Picture Library transports us back to a bygone era, offering a glimpse into the intimate ritual of dressing in the 1830s. The image captures a lady delicately lacing up her corset at the back, showcasing the intricate and time-consuming process of getting dressed in historical undergarments. The attention to detail in this photograph is truly remarkable, as we see every subtle movement and adjustment made by the woman as she tightens her corset. The boudoir setting adds an air of elegance and sophistication to the scene, emphasizing the importance placed on proper attire and presentation during this period. As we admire this snapshot of history, we are reminded of the beauty and complexity of fashion from centuries past. The act of donning a corset was not just about achieving a desired silhouette, but also about adhering to societal norms and expectations surrounding femininity and beauty. Through this photo print, Mary Evans Picture Library invites us to step into the shoes - or rather, stays - of women from another time, shedding light on their daily routines and sartorial choices. It serves as a poignant reminder that even something as seemingly mundane as getting dressed can offer valuable insights into our shared cultural heritage.
